Data integrity in the database is the correctness, consistency and completeness of data. Data integrity is enforced using the following three integrity constraints: Entity Integrity - This is related to the concept of primary keys. All tables should have their own primary keys which should uniquely identify a row and not be NULL.

This is because the primary key value is used to identify individual rows in relation and if the primary key has a null value, then we can't identify those rows. A table can contain a null value other than the primary key field.
